Transaction 94c644f344a94719a5a7dfe24b1e966e58c84b620cdab0de7d2a105b6fe51543
1 Input
1 Output
-
94c644f344a94719a5a7dfe24b1e966e58c84b620cdab0de7d2a105b6fe51543:0
- value
- 512503
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 04123b754237a8aabec9f6702a943e0487ddafcf OP_EQUAL
- address
- 324YU7NCpT7Tqovm1wLwen5TSecb4mY4p9